3、Silverlight开发全解析:特性、对比与环境搭建

Silverlight开发全解析:特性、对比与环境搭建

1. Silverlight特性与适用场景分析

1.1 Silverlight的优势

Silverlight具备诸多显著优势,使其在开发领域具有独特的吸引力:
- 离线运行与独立部署 :应用程序可以离线运行,并且能够像标准应用一样独立运行。
- 丰富的用户界面创建能力 :使用XAML定义用户界面,支持数据绑定、矢量图形和动画,可创建独特且灵活的用户界面。
- 便捷的服务器通信 :RIA Services让与服务器通信的应用程序设计变得简洁容易。
- 代码共享 :能够与Windows Phone 7和WPF应用程序共享代码。
- 快速部署 :用户可以在几分钟内轻松安装Silverlight运行时和应用程序。

1.2 不适合使用Silverlight的场景

在选择技术时,需要综合考虑业务需求和投资回报率。Silverlight并非适用于所有开发项目,以下是一些不适合使用的场景:
- 与HTML应用对比 :HTML应用几乎可以在所有设备上运行,而Silverlight需要安装插件,在企业环境的受限设备上可能无法安装。
- 与富桌面应用对比 :Silverlight应用功能和特性受限,仅能使用.NET Framework的子集,控件能力也有限,且不适合与其他应用、操作系统或硬

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值